WebRobinson was nominated to be a United States District Judge by President George W. Bush on September 10, 2001, to a seat vacated by George Thomas Van Bebber. She was confirmed by the United States Senate on December 11, 2001, and received her commission on December 13, 2001. Web2012硕士研究生英语二Text3. In 2010. a federal judge shook America's biotech industry to its core. Companies had won patents for isolated DNA for decades,---by 2005 some 20% of human genes were patented. But in March 2010 a judge ruled that genes were unpatentable. Executives were violently agitated.
